BBarnet Borough TimesUnited Kingdom
Barnet Borough Times is published by Newsquest weekly and has editions aimed at residents of Barnet and Potters Bar, Edgware & Mill Hill, Hendon & Finchley as well as Borehamwood and Elstree. Covers news, sport, art, theatre, music, books, TV, days out, travel, fashion, comedy and health & beauty.

BBarnsley ChronicleUnited Kingdom
Background and Format: The Barnsley Chronicle is a Yorkshire paid weekly newspaper. It covers only Barnsley Borough. Audience and Readership: The newspaper is aimed at local residents. Deadline: Wednesday 5:00pm Thursday 10:00am for front page and page 3 Time of Publication: Friday. Circulation: Source: ABC. Distribution: It is distributed throughout Barnsley town, Royston, Penistone, Wombwell, Hoyland, Darton and Dearne.
